A bantroll. It was known as the *Norra Bantorget* troll—a popular mascot for the swedish evening newspaper *Aftontidningen*, named after the square (Norra Bantorget) where the paper was located. The troll was also known as "Kluringen" and, in Denmark, as "Teddy." It was produced in the 1940s.

The troll was designed by Gerd Rissler for *Aftontidningen*, the Social Democratic evening newspaper that ceased publication in 1956.

It is made of plaster that was silver- or copper-plated and then treated to achieve a black or dark finish, resembling iron.
